About this experience
Executive service is our first-class amenities motorcoach buses equipped with premium cabin comfort features including ultra-wide seating, extra-large seat tables, and high-speed wifi. All Executive service seats are flexible tickets and will come with all the travel options and flexibility associated with our flexible ticket(s) package.
What's included
Included
- On-board WiFi
- Friendly and professional driver
- In-vehicle air conditioning
- Premium in-seat oversized tray table
- On-board restrooms
- Business class ultra-wide seating
Not included
- Excess luggage charges (all customers are allowed one large piece of luggage and one hand luggage).
- One set of skis or snowboards is allowed. Additional are charged $15 for a trip each.
- Bikes are charged $20 each per trip.

Disappointing!!
Very disappointing experience — definitely not the executive service we paid for. My daughter and I paid $60.38 each for executive shuttle tickets to Vancouver Airport, expecting the service that was advertised. Unfortunately, that is not what we received. We were told the executive shuttle would provide extra leg room and complimentary Wi-Fi, but neither was provided. Instead, we ended up travelling on what felt like a very ordinary, mediocre bus, with uncomfortable seats, very limited leg room and no Wi-Fi. For the price we paid, we expected a much higher standard of service. Paying a premium for an executive ticket and then receiving a service that doesn't deliver what was promised is extremely disappointing. I don't believe the $42 voucher offered as compensation for both tickets fairly reflects the experience or the service we actually received. While I have accepted the voucher, I will be leaving this review so other passengers can make an informed decision before paying extra for the so-called executive service. Definitely not the executive experience we paid for or expected.
